Hi T.N.,

Magnesium Chloride Oil (mag oil) can act as a natural topically applied muscle relaxant in spray form. It can also act as a topical pain reliever and relives muscle cramps very quickly. Here is a typical product :

Just spray it on lightly and rub it in. When it starts to wear off, apply a little water on top of it and it will start working again as the water helps activate the remaining magnesium that has dried on the skin.

If you don't like the feel of mag oil on the skin, just apply a minimal amount of your favorite hand and body lotion on top of it.
